Troubleshooting Guide - Testing Oil Solutions with PYROGENT™ Gel Clot LAL AssayEndotoxins, due to their lipid character, tend to remain associated with oils and do not readily enter the aqueous phase of water-oil mixtures. This Tech Tip describes the use of a dispersing agent, PYROSPERSE™, to allow for dissociation of the endotoxin from the oils and for subsequent detection of endotoxin in the aqueous phase by the PYROGENT™ Gel Clot LAL Assay.
